Remote Area Power Supply Systems
The sun's energy is free. This energy can be utilised for home power by a procedure known as PHOTOVOLTAICS (PV) - the conversion of sunlight to electricity.

REMOTE AREA POWER SUPPLY SYSTEMS are designed to supply power for larger homes and properties. These systems are capable of producing power for properties with one or several houses, cool rooms, etc., in other words where a substantial amount of 240 Volt power is required.

All battery systems have approximately 5 days of stored power, to allow for overcast and rainy days. Solar Input is estimated on 5 peak sun hours. Systems can be manufactured to offer various configurations.

RAPSS 1 (240Volt Homestead)

Solar Input: 4,160 Watts per Sunny Day, yearly average

28.8kW Stored capacity when full (48Volt Battery Bank)

This system will maintain power for a quality low kWhr draw 400Litre Fridge/Freezer, television and VCR, satellite dish, washing machine, toaster, jug, microwave oven, lights, fax machine and power tools. Approximately 1,500Watts per hour would be charged to battery bank when generator and battery charger is being run.

RAPSS 2 (240Volt Homestead)

Solar Input: 6,240 Watts per Sunny Day, yearly average

36kW Stored capacity when full (48Volt Battery Bank)

With the extra panels and larger battery capacity, this system will maintain a 360 Litre efficient freezer (6 star) as well as items run by previous system. Approximately 1,500Watts would be supplied per hour to the battery bank whilst the generator and battery charger is operating.

RAPSS 3 (240Volt Homestead)

Solar Input: 8,320 Watts per Sunny Day, yearly average

43.2kW Stored capacity when full (48Volt Battery Bank)

Along with the items in the RAPSS 2 System, a second fridge or freezer or more power tools, office equipment could be used with the additional power available. Approximately 1,500Watts per hour would be supplied by the generator and battery charger when required.

RAPSS 4 (240Volt Homestead)

Solar Input: 12,480 Watts per Sunny Day, yearly average

66.24kW Stored capacity when full (48Volt Battery Bank)

A second home could be bought onto this system, the generator may be required depending on the amount of refrigeration used. Approximately 4,000Watts per hour would be supplied by the generator if required.

RAPSS 5 (240Volt Homestead)

Solar Input: 20,592 Watts per Sunny Day, yearly average

79.68kW Stored capacity when full (48Volt Battery Bank)

A small well insulated cool room could be used with this system, or run appliances as per previous systems. A generator would supply 5,000Watts per hour if required.
